This burner bowl is also known as a burner drip bowl or burner drip pan, and is designed for use with your cooktop or range. It is black in color and is approximately 6 inches in diameter. It can be found beneath the element and catches spills. If your old burner bowl is damaged or missing, you may need to replace it with this part.

This genuine OEM oven door gasket is designed to create a tight, heat-resistant seal between the oven door and the cooking cavity. By preventing heat from escaping, it helps maintain consistent cooking temperatures and supports efficient oven operation. Replacing a worn, torn, or damaged gasket can resolve issues such as heat loss, uneven...Read more cooking, or longer preheat times, restoring proper performance with a simple, direct-fit installation.

We took out the philips screws on the right and left side of inside of the oven and two hex head screws on the clip on the top of the oven in the front. Then using a slot screw driver pryed the oven liner out enough to remove old gasket and replace the new gasket. We did see in some online directions that we were suppose to remove enti
... Read morere oven from cabinet and loosen bolts in the back. But, we were able to get enough space to get the old gasket out and new one installed. We did use a 1/4" thick piece of wood on face of oven to prevent any denting of oven when prying out the liner of the oven.

Interior light needed replaced

Unplugged the appliance for safety. Removed two 1/4" screws that held the assembly in place. Carefully removed the wire guard that retains the glass shield. Unscrewed old light bulb and replaced with new part. Reversed the steps after cleaning glass cover.
